It is all about the moment


Sometimes we over think our photographs. We have an idea in our head, that a certain photograph will look a certain way and have a certain light but sometimes we have to break out of that shell and let the moment guide us.

This is straight flash on camera set to about -1 EV on the flash and focused on the eyes of the fighter. No fancy lights, not set up, no set position, I ran to the spot where I thought the picture would be and waited for it to happen and depressed the shutter button. Sometimes we work hard to get an image that is burning a hole in our brains and it doesn't look as good as we thought it would be.

Other times images happen in front of us and the look much more beautiful that we anticipate.
